ROAS & CPA Formulas Explained

Key metrics for e-commerce media buyers and store owners.

FormulaBreak-Even Return on Ad Spend (ROAS)
Break-Even ROAS = Retail Price / (Retail Price - COGS - Shipping - Platform Fees - Return Allowance)

Why ROAS > 1.0 is often unprofitable: A ROAS of 1.0 means your ad spend equals your revenue. Because you still have product costs, shipping, and credit card processing fees, breaking even typically requires a ROAS between 1.8x and 3.5x depending on your product margins.

What is the difference between ROAS and ROI?

ROAS (Return on Ad Spend) measures gross revenue generated divided by direct advertising spend (e.g. $500 revenue / $100 ad spend = 5.0x ROAS). It does not account for product cost, shipping, or overhead.

ROI (Return on Investment) measures net profit after all expenses divided by total cost. A high ROAS does not guarantee positive ROI if product margins are razor-thin.

How should I set my Max Allowable CPA in Meta or TikTok Ads?

Your Max Allowable CPA is identical to your unit Gross Contribution Margin. If your product sells for $60 and costs $25 to make, ship, and process, your max CPA is $35. Any conversion cost below $35 generates positive cash flow.
